Currier, Dover named regional ‘Teachers of Year’

KTVZ

The Oregon Department of Education, in partnership with the Oregon Lottery, announced Thursday Oregon’s 2020 Regional Teachers of the Year, including Manda Currier, a special education teacher at Buff Elementary School in Madras and Katelyn Dover, a first-grade teacher at Redmond’s John Tuck Elementary School.

Annually all 50 states, U.S. territories, Washington, D.C. and the Department of Defense Education Activity name a teacher of the year. Last year, Oregon’s Teacher of the Year program expanded to include the celebration of exemplary educators from every region.

“Today’s educators must be equipped with more skills than ever before to meet the unique and important needs of each student they serve,” Oregon Department of Education Director Colt Gill said. “Recognizing these outstanding regional teachers is a privilege and their commitment to the calling of teaching deserves our thanks.”

Each Regional Teacher of the Year will receive a $500 award from the Oregon Lottery and is automatically considered for the honor of 2020 Oregon Teacher of the Year, which will be announced in September.

Oregon educators were identified through a regional application and selection process facilitated by local Education Service Districts. Applicants submitted testimonials and letters of support from principals, superintendents, colleagues and students for consideration, and were assessed on leadership, instructional expertise, community involvement, understanding of educational issues, professional development and vision by a diverse panel of regional representatives.
